Definition

Paid advertising on search engines, primarily Google, where you bid on keywords to appear when people search for things. It's the practice of paying to skip the line in search results, assuming you can outbid your competitors.

Origin

Term emerged in the early 2000s to distinguish paid search from SEO

Fun Fact

The first paid search ad was sold by GoTo.com (later Overture) in 1998, launching an industry now worth over $200 billion annually.
